Driving from Coppell, TX to Kansas City, MO

The journey from Coppell to Kansas City spans approximately 444 miles via two major interstates that form the backbone of this straightforward north-central route. You'll begin by heading north on I-35E from the Dallas-Fort Worth metroplex, merging onto I-35 near Denton as the highway consolidates toward Oklahoma. This primary corridor carries you through the heart of Oklahoma for roughly 200 miles before crossing into Missouri, where you'll continue on I-49 north toward Kansas City. The final stretch brings you directly into the heart of America's Jazz capital, a drive that relies primarily on these two major interstates with minimal surface street navigation required once you're established on I-35.

As you travel northward, you'll experience a gradual but noticeable transition in landscape and elevation. Leaving the Dallas-Fort Worth urban corridor, the terrain opens into the rolling prairie and grasslands that characterize central Oklahoma, with elevations gradually increasing as you progress north. The drive takes you across several river valleys, including crossings of the Canadian River and the North Canadian River, which provide brief visual interest against the otherwise expansive plains. By the time you reach Missouri, the landscape becomes slightly more varied with gentle rolling hills and increasing tree coverage, though you remain largely in agricultural and pastoral terrain rather than mountainous country.

The route passes through or near several notable communities that offer convenient stopping points and cultural variety. Oklahoma City's metro area surrounds your path in the southern portion of Oklahoma, providing substantial urban services if needed, though you can bypass the downtown core by staying on the interstate. Further north, you'll pass closer to towns like Norman and Edmond before entering the more rural stretches of central Oklahoma. As you approach Kansas City, the landscape gradually becomes more developed, with suburban communities increasing in frequency as you enter Missouri's metropolitan areas.

For driving conditions, spring and fall represent the ideal seasons for this route, offering comfortable temperatures and generally predictable weather patterns. Summer heat across the plains can be intense, while winter ice and reduced visibility on I-35 through Oklahoma present genuine hazards. The drive is moderately demanding due to its length, so planning rest stops every two to three hours helps maintain driver alertness on what is ultimately a fairly monotonous interstate corridor.
